If I create a table using this mysterious timestamp datatype … WebThe MySQL TIMESTAMP is a temporal data type that holds the combination of date and time. The format of a TIMESTAMP is YYYY-MM-DD HH:MM:SS which is fixed at 19 characters. The TIMESTAMP value has a range from '1970-01-01 00:00:01' UTC to '2038-01-19 03:14:07' UTC. When you insert a TIMESTAMP value into a table, MySQL converts it …

WebImportant: To avoid unexpected results when you assign or retrieve date, time, or timestamp values in JDBC or SQLJ applications, ensure that the values are real date, time, or timestamp values. In addition, do not use '24' as the hour component of a time or timestamp value.
